Second wife of Ruie Alvie Winters, Sr.
Daughter of Dellar Ernest Little and Nettie May Byarly-Little.
THE PADUCAH SUN ~ July 23, 1974,
Paducah, McCracken County, Kentucky.
MARION, Ky. - July 23 -Funeral services for Mrs. Mildred Winters, 57, are scheduled for 2: 30 p.m. today at the Hunt Funeral Chapel. The Rev. Erlin Ramage will officiate, and burial will follow in White's Chapel Cemetery.
Mrs. Winters, 601 N.7th St. in Paducah, died at 7:30 p.m. Sunday at NHE Nursing Home.
Survivors include a son, Ruie Winters Jr. of Portage, two sisters, Mrs. Marjorie Kroater of St. Louis, and Mrs. Flossie Soard of Paris; two brothers, Ernest Little of Speank, N.Y., and Dellar Little of Paducah, and three grandchildren.
